Lung Cancer Research Foundation Announces 2026 Requests for Proposals
Lung Cancer Research Grant Mechanisms Open for Submission
Despite being the leading cause of cancer death for men and women worldwide, lung cancer research remains critically underfunded. LCRF was founded to address critical gaps in lung cancer research funding, a mission made more essential as resources for research remain unstable. By partnering with like-minded individuals and organizations, LCRF's research investment through these grant mechanisms will help to sustain the progress made to date and maintain momentum in lung cancer discovery.
LCRF's primary funding mechanisms are designed to advance its mission of supporting researchers committed to addressing critical challenges in lung cancer by improving early detection, deepening understanding of lung cancer biology, exploring mechanisms of drug resistance and strategies to overcome it, and developing innovative treatment approaches.

The LCRF Leading Edge Research Grant, seeks to fund innovative projects across the full spectrum of basic, translational, clinical, epidemiological, health services, disparities, and social determinants of health research to help close the research funding gap and improve outcomes for people with a lung cancer diagnosis. This funding mechanism seeks novel ideas, approaches, methods, and techniques that promise to have a profound impact on people living with lung cancer and their treatment teams.

About the Lung Cancer Research Foundation
The Lung Cancer Research Foundation® (LCRF) is the leading nonprofit organization focused on funding innovative, high-reward research with the potential to extend survival and improve quality of life for people with lung cancer.
